First step coffee. I brewed a nice dark cup of coffee then set about splashing and painting it onto my background. I followed that with some stamping with Tim Holtz Distress Ink in brown using an alpha  to stamp out some coffee inspired words and also some coffee rings from a Darkroom Door stamp. It looked very effective (and smelled great too).




But as you can see it was mostly covered in the end.

I started with a white-washed woodgrain patterned paper from Kaisercraft. 

I added some misting with Heidi Swapp Colour Shine in Navy and then stencilled over the top with texture paste. I added a little more mist and some extra stencilling with an alphabet stencil from

It was looking a little too blue for my liking so I added some splatters of Studio Calico mist in white.

I cut down my background piece slightly before mounting it onto blue cardstock and adding some machine stitching for extra texture and to help frame the layout. I love to rough up the edges of my papers with a distress tool (or my fingernails) for extra interest.
